dc.description.abstractThe lingual nerve is a branch of the mandibular nerve which is a branch of the trigeminal nerve and provides general sensation to the anterior two-thirds of the tongue, and this nerve lies deep to the hyoglossus muscle (Dotiwala and Samra 2018).vi
